This qualification is developed for those individuals who wish to enhance their career by qualifying as an MOT Tester. The course lasts 5 days and is held Monday-Thursday 8.30am-5.00pm, Friday 8.30am-4.30pm. It is based at our purpose built automotive centre on Wharf Lane, just down the road from the College's Infirmary Road campus.

This Driver and Vehicle Standards Agency (DVSA) approved qualification covers safe working practices and working relationships in vehicle testing centres, managing your own professional development, carrying out pre-checks and carrying out a full vehicle test.

    Modules include:

    • Unit 201 – Safe working practices in the test centre
    • Unit 202 – Working relationships within the test centre
    • Unit 203 – Managing own professional development as a vehicle tester
    • Unit 204 – Carry out pre-test checks for statutory periodic roadworthiness test
    • Unit 205 – Carry out statutory periodic roadworthiness test (M1 + N1)

    Who is this course for?

    To take an MOT testing course you must have:

    • a current and full UK driving licence for the vehicle classes you want to test
    • be a skilled mechanic with at least 4 years experience in servicing and repairing the vehicles you are going to test
    • a relevant or equivalent Level 3 qualification

    You must email copies of your qualifications to be checked before you start the course to bircha@chesterfield.ac.uk. If you book and pay for the course without having your qualifications vetted, your place on the course may be refused and course fees lost.
